What is a Flower Vending Machine?

At its core, a flower vending machine is an automated retail unit designed to dispense fresh flowers and floral arrangements. These sophisticated machines go far beyond traditional vending options, offering:

  • Temperature-Controlled Storage: Advanced climate control systems ensure that flowers remain fresh and vibrant, preserving their natural beauty and extending their lifespan.
  • Variety of Options: Machines can be stocked with a wide array of choices, from single stems and small bouquets to pre-made arrangements for various occasions.
  • Convenient Payment Systems: Modern vending machines accept multiple payment methods, including credit/debit cards, mobile payments, and contactless options, making transactions seamless.
  • 24/7 Accessibility: Unlike traditional brick-and-mortar stores, flower vending machines offer customers the ultimate convenience of purchasing flowers anytime, anywhere.
  • Sleek and Modern Design: These machines are often aesthetically pleasing, designed to complement various environments and attract customer interest.

Key Considerations When Buying a Flower Vending Machine

Before making your purchase, several factors are crucial to ensure you select the right machine and business strategy:

1. Machine Features and Technology

Look for machines with robust temperature control, reliable dispensing mechanisms, user-friendly interfaces, and secure payment systems. Remote monitoring capabilities can also be invaluable for tracking inventory and machine performance.

2. Size and Capacity

Determine the volume and variety of flowers you plan to sell, and choose a machine that can accommodate your needs. Some machines are designed for single stems, while others can hold larger bouquets and arrangements.

3. Location, Location, Location

The success of your vending machine hinges on its placement. Identify high-foot-traffic areas where your target audience is likely to be. Consider partnerships with businesses, institutions, or property managers to secure prime spots.

4. Supplier Reliability and Support

Choose a reputable manufacturer or supplier with a proven track record. Inquire about warranties, maintenance services, and technical support. Understanding the logistical aspects of restocking and servicing the machine is also vital.

5. Inventory Management and Logistics

Develop a solid plan for sourcing fresh flowers regularly and efficiently stocking the machine. This includes managing supply chains, ensuring flower quality, and having a system for removing any unsold or wilting stock.
